Frequently Asked Questions about Senior Mies van der Rohe Residential District Apartments

What is the Cheapest Senior apartment in Mies van der Rohe Residential District?

Currently the most affordable Senior Apartment in Mies van der Rohe Residential District is at 55+ Friendship Meadows (Senior Housing) listed at $479.

How much is the average rent for a Senior Mies van der Rohe Residential District Apartment?

The average rent for a Senior Apartment in Mies van der Rohe Residential District is $979.

What is the largest Senior Mies van der Rohe Residential District Apartment for rent?

Today's Senior apartment with the most square footage in Mies van der Rohe Residential District is a 810 square feet unit starting from $479 at 55+ Friendship Meadows (Senior Housing).

What is the average size for Mies van der Rohe Residential District Senior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Senior rental in Mies van der Rohe Residential District is currently at 548 sq ft.
